The world of blockchain technology is composed of various intriguing terms. Today, we'll delve into some of the foundational concepts: 'blocks', 'nodes', 'transactions', 'hashes', and 'mining'. To make these terms easier to understand, we'll use everyday analogies.
Blocks
If we compare blockchain to a book, then a block would be akin to a single page in that book. Each page (block) contains several stories (transactions), which are records of events that occurred at a particular time. Just like how every page in a book follows the previous one, each block in a blockchain is linked to the one before it, forming a chain. This linkage plays a crucial role in ensuring the integrity of the blockchain.
Nodes
Nodes can be thought of as individual computers or servers in the blockchain network. A good analogy would be people looking for books in a library. Each person (node) has access to one or more books (the blockchain) and shares updates or new additions with others, ensuring everyone has the latest version. This mechanism allows all nodes to share the same information, thereby guaranteeing the network's reliability and transparency.
Transactions
A transaction in blockchain represents an exchange or transfer, similar to buying a coffee at a cafe. You pay money and receive coffee in return. In the blockchain, such exchanges are recorded as transactions, detailing who transferred value, to whom, and how much. These transactions accumulate to form a block.
Hashes
Hashes serve as the blockchain's security mechanism, akin to passwords in everyday life. When you enter a password, it undergoes verification to check its correctness. Similarly, a hash function takes transaction information and processes it through complex mathematical operations to produce a short, unique string of characters (the hash value). This hash value is used to verify the integrity of the information; even a minor change in the information leads to a significantly different hash value.
Mining
Mining in the blockchain world involves the process of creating and verifying new blocks. It can be likened to gold mining, which requires significant effort and resources, with the reward being the gold found. Similarly, in mining, nodes (miners) solve complex mathematical puzzles to create blocks, receiving a reward (block reward) for the computational power expended. This process ensures the stable operation of the blockchain network and the continuous recording of new transactions.
Understanding these blockchain terms through everyday analogies can make the seemingly complex technology of blockchain more approachable and comprehensible.
'블록체인, 코인 투자' 카테고리의 다른 글
A Beginner's Guide to Blockchain Terminology 3 (0) | 2024.03.24 |
---|---|
A Beginner's Guide to Blockchain Terminology 2 (0) | 2024.03.24 |
Exploring Stacks(STX): The Next Evolution in Blockchain Technology (0) | 2024.03.24 |
Unlocking Blockchain for Everyone: The WAVES Revolution (0) | 2024.03.23 |
앱토스(APT) 코인 개념부터 전망까지 5가지 핵심 분석! (2024) (2) | 2024.03.23 |